.daypicker-overrides_daypickerRoot__lLFKs .rdp{--rdp-accent-color:rgba(16,185,129,0.95);--rdp-accent-background-color:rgba(16,185,129,0.12);--rdp-selected-border:0px solid transparent;--rdp-day_button-border:0px solid transparent;--rdp-day_button-border-radius:0.55rem;--rdp-day_button-height:2.05rem;--rdp-day_button-width:2.05rem;--rdp-day-size:2.05rem;font-family:inherit;color:rgba(24,64,52,.92)}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p{color:rgba(255,255,255,.96);--rdp-accent-color:rgba(52,211,153,0.9);--rdp-accent-background-color:rgba(52,211,153,0.18)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-months{display:flex;flex-direction:column;gap:.45rem}.daypicker-overrides_daypickerRoot__lLFKs .rdp-month{display:flex;flex-direction:column;gap:.5rem;padding:.75rem 1rem .6rem}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p,.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-root{background-color:var(--card)!important}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-month,.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-months{background-color:transparent!important}.daypicker-overrides_daypickerRoot__lLFKs .rdp-caption{display:none}.daypicker-overrides_daypickerRoot__lLFKs .rdp-nav{position:static;pointer-events:auto}.daypicker-overrides_daypickerRoot__lLFKs .rdp-nav-bar{display:flex;justify-content:space-between;align-items:center;width:100%;padding:.2rem .3rem 0;gap:.35rem}.daypicker-overrides_daypickerRoot__lLFKs .rdp-nav-btn{pointer-events:auto;width:1.75rem;height:1.75rem;flex-shrink:0;display:inline-flex;align-items:center;justify-content:center;line-height:1;border-radius:999px;border:none;background:transparent;color:rgba(22,62,50,.78);transition:background-color .18s ease,color .18s ease}.daypicker-overrides_daypickerRoot__lLFKs .rdp-nav-btn--next,.daypicker-overrides_daypickerRoot__lLFKs .rdp-nav-btn--prev{margin:0}.daypicker-overrides_daypickerRoot__lLFKs .rdp-nav-btn--prev{margin-right:.5rem}.daypicker-overrides_daypickerRoot__lLFKs .rdp-nav-btn--next{margin-left:.5rem}.daypicker-overrides_daypickerRoot__lLFKs .rdp-nav-btn svg{display:block}.daypicker-overrides_daypickerRoot__lLFKs .rdp-nav-btn:hover{background-color:rgba(16,185,129,.16);color:rgba(12,45,35,.95)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-nav-btn:disabled{opacity:.4;pointer-events:none}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-nav-btn{color:rgba(236,244,242,.88)}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-nav-btn:hover{background-color:rgba(255,255,255,.08);color:rgba(250,253,252,.98)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-nav-current{display:inline-flex;align-items:center;justify-content:center;gap:.45rem;flex-wrap:nowrap;padding:0 .35rem;min-width:0}.daypicker-overrides_daypickerRoot__lLFKs .rdp-nav-month-label{font-size:.85rem;font-weight:600;color:rgba(16,58,45,.95);text-transform:capitalize;white-space:nowrap}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-nav-month-label{color:rgba(236,244,242,.96)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-year-toggle{appearance:none;position:relative;display:inline-flex;align-items:center;justify-content:center;width:1.75rem;height:1.75rem;line-height:1;border-radius:.75rem;border:1px solid transparent;background:transparent;color:rgba(22,62,50,.78);cursor:pointer;transition:color .18s ease,background-color .18s ease,border-color .18s ease,box-shadow .18s ease}.daypicker-overrides_daypickerRoot__lLFKs .rdp-year-toggle:hover{background-color:rgba(16,185,129,.16);color:rgba(12,45,35,.95)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-year-toggle:focus-visible{outline:none;border-color:rgba(16,185,129,.45);box-shadow:0 0 0 2px rgba(16,185,129,.28)}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-year-toggle{color:rgba(236,244,242,.88)}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-year-toggle:hover{background-color:rgba(255,255,255,.08);color:rgba(250,253,252,.98)}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-year-toggle:focus-visible{border-color:rgba(16,185,129,.6);box-shadow:0 0 0 2px rgba(16,185,129,.32)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-dropdown-popover{position:relative;display:inline-flex}.daypicker-overrides_daypickerRoot__lLFKs .rdp-dropdown-panel{position:absolute;top:calc(100% + .5rem);left:50%;transform:translateX(-50%);display:flex;flex-direction:column;gap:.25rem;min-width:8.5rem;max-height:12.5rem;padding:.4rem;background:rgba(255,255,255,.98);border-radius:1rem;border:1px solid rgba(16,185,129,.24);box-shadow:0 24px 48px -28px rgba(15,118,110,.5);z-index:20;overflow-y:auto}.daypicker-overrides_daypickerRoot__lLFKs .rdp-dropdown-panel--year{min-width:6.5rem}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-dropdown-panel{background:var(--card);border-color:rgba(255,255,255,.08);box-shadow:0 28px 52px -28px rgba(8,12,11,.45)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-dropdown-option{display:flex;align-items:center;justify-content:space-between;gap:.75rem;padding:.5rem .75rem;border-radius:.8rem;font-size:.9rem;font-weight:600;color:rgba(16,59,45,.82);background:transparent;border:none;cursor:pointer;transition:background-color .18s ease,color .18s ease,transform .2s ease}.daypicker-overrides_daypickerRoot__lLFKs .rdp-dropdown-option:hover{background:rgba(16,185,129,.16);color:rgba(10,48,37,.95)}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-dropdown-option{color:rgba(255,255,255,.94)}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-dropdown-option:hover{background:rgba(16,185,129,.14);color:rgba(52,211,153,.96)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-dropdown-option--active{background:linear-gradient(135deg,rgba(52,211,153,.95),rgba(16,185,129,.92));color:rgba(5,21,17,.95);box-shadow:0 12px 20px -18px rgba(16,185,129,.7)}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-dropdown-option--active{background:rgba(16,185,129,.12);color:rgba(52,211,153,.98)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-dropdown-option__check{display:inline-flex;align-items:center;justify-content:center;width:1.25rem;height:1.25rem;border-radius:999px;color:inherit}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-dropdown-option__check{color:rgba(5,21,17,.95)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-table{width:100%;border-collapse:separate;border-spacing:.38rem .3rem;table-layout:fixed;margin-top:.2rem}.daypicker-overrides_daypickerRoot__lLFKs .rdp-table td,.daypicker-overrides_daypickerRoot__lLFKs .rdp-table th{text-align:center}.daypicker-overrides_daypickerRoot__lLFKs .rdp-weekdays{color:rgba(15,70,52,.85);font-size:.9rem;letter-spacing:.06em;text-transform:uppercase;font-weight:700;padding-bottom:.25rem}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-weekdays{color:rgba(255,255,255,.94)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-weekday{font-weight:700}.daypicker-overrides_daypickerRoot__lLFKs .rdp-day_button{width:var(--rdp-day-size);height:var(--rdp-day-size);border-radius:.55rem;border:none;background:transparent;color:inherit;font-weight:500;display:inline-flex;align-items:center;justify-content:center;transition:background-color .18s ease,color .18s ease,box-shadow .18s ease}.daypicker-overrides_daypickerRoot__lLFKs .rdp-day_button:not(:disabled):hover{background-color:rgba(16,185,129,.16);color:rgba(18,65,52,.95);box-shadow:0 0 0 2px rgba(16,185,129,.22)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-day_button:focus-visible{outline:none;box-shadow:0 0 0 2px rgba(16,185,129,.28)}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-day_button:not(:disabled):hover{color:rgba(255,255,255,.98);background-color:rgba(16,185,129,.14);box-shadow:0 0 0 1px rgba(16,185,129,.4)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-selected .rdp-day_button{background:transparent;color:rgba(8,120,96,1);box-shadow:none;font-weight:600}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-selected .rdp-day_button{background:transparent;color:rgba(52,211,153,.9);box-shadow:none;font-weight:600}.daypicker-overrides_daypickerRoot__lLFKs .rdp-selected .rdp-day_button:focus-visible,.daypicker-overrides_daypickerRoot__lLFKs .rdp-selected .rdp-day_button:not(:disabled):hover{background:transparent;color:rgba(6,102,81,1);box-shadow:none}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-selected .rdp-day_button:focus-visible,.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-selected .rdp-day_button:not(:disabled):hover{background:transparent;color:rgba(52,211,153,.95);box-shadow:none}.daypicker-overrides_daypickerRoot__lLFKs .rdp-today:not(.rdp-selected) .rdp-day_button{box-shadow:inset 0 0 0 2px rgba(16,185,129,.55)}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-today:not(.rdp-selected) .rdp-day_button{box-shadow:inset 0 0 0 1px rgba(52,211,153,.5)}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-day_button{color:rgba(255,255,255,.96);border:none}.daypicker-overrides_daypickerRoot__lLFKs .rdp-outside .rdp-day_button{color:rgba(24,59,47,.35)}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-outside .rdp-day_button{color:rgba(167,255,226,.35)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-disabled .rdp-day_button{color:rgba(24,59,47,.25);text-decoration:line-through}.daypicker-overrides_daypickerRoot__lLFKs .dark .rdp-disabled .rdp-day_button{color:rgba(167,255,226,.2)}.daypicker-overrides_daypickerRoot__lLFKs .rdp-footer{margin-top:.45rem;padding:0 .75rem .05rem;display:flex;justify-content:center}